The National Weather Service has placed a Severe Thunderstorm Watch over Minnesota. The watch remains in effect until 4 a.m. on Wednesday. Residents are advised to monitor weather updates throughout the night. Potential hazards include strong winds, heavy rain, and frequent lightning. Authorities urge people to secure outdoor objects that could become projectiles. Emergency services stand ready to respond to any incidents. The watch may be upgraded to a warning if conditions intensify. Viewers should stay informed via local broadcasts and official alerts.
